Well, I bought Twittelator Pro, which I'm addicted to. After jailbreaking, I installed intelliscreen. Man, these two did not play along well at all. My twitter app wouldn't load at all until I erased intelliscreen.

Any others?

Okay, here's another one. I was using categories because I had about 47 pages of apps. I got it down to three. Then iTunes kept telling me I had updates to download. I would download them, and then respring so the apps would go back to the folders. After I did that, iTunes would tell me I had the same updates again.

Not sure if iTunes has been acting up lately, but the problem went away after I uninstalled categories. Maybe iTunes can't see the apps properly if they are in categories folders... ?

Yes, iTunes did act up for few hours today and now it's all well.

Regarding Intelliscreen, that thing is very poorly coded. Try avoiding it by using StatusNotifier along with a Lock Screen theme from Cydia that works with StatusNotifier. I also use LockCalendar (from Cydia) to display Calendar entries on my Lock Screen.
